Hope Uzodimma. |
Governor Hope Uzodimma on Saturday assured the electorate in Imo State that the November 11, 2023 governorship election will be free, fair, credible and transparent.
However,
he urged the voters to defend their votes after casting their ballot in order
to guard against manipulation.
Governor
Uzodimma spoke at the formal inauguration of the Imo Progressives Movement
(IPM), an organ that the Convener, the House of Representatives member for Ohaji/
Egbema/ Oguta/ Oru West Federal Constulituency, Hon Eugene Dibiagwu said was
initiated to support the reelection of the Governor and chat a new political
paradigm for the State.
The
Governor reassured the electorate, particularly the Imo youths that the
environment would be made conducive for them to cast their ballot.
Besides,
the Governor told the Imo youths that he will also "create a conducive
environment that will guarantee wealth creation, poverty alleviation, provision
of scholarship, provision of standard education where civil servants will
receive their salaries, infrastructure will be provided and Imo people will
make money, prosperity and development achieved."
Responding
to his endorsement for a second tenure by the IPM members, the Governor thanked
the group for its wonderful support, noting that "the march for a
new Imo and the road map is largely dependent on the members of the IPM."
He
reiterated that he will continue to serve by way of providing tangible and
intangible dividends of democracy and expressed gratitude to members of IPM for
their show of support, assuring that he will not take such support for granted.
The
Governor used the opportunity to bemoan the opposition for sponsoring killings,
thereby stopping people from going to farm, going to market, attending to their
trade and work places and asked the sponsors of insecurity to remember that God
is at work.
He
also beckoned on the youths who are still living in the bush to come out
"because the work they are doing from there is that of the devil."
He
assured that he is ready to reintegrate them, counsel and rehabilitate them and
make them become human beings again.
Governor
Uzodimma enjoined Imo citizens to go out on the day of election and cast their
votes, monitor the process, stay within their booths and ensure their votes are
counted and moved to the situation room without fear or favour.
He
assured that "there must be free, fair, credible and transparent election
in Imo State" and that his administration "will guarantee the safety
and security of all that will participate in that election."
Governor
Uzodimma expressed absolute trust on INEC, noting that the body had recorded
successes in the past in Anambra, Edo and Osun States, and noted that the INEC
will do the same in the November election of Imo, Kogi and Bayelsa States.
He
reiterated his believe in the unity and oneness of Nigeria and emphasised that
he stands in the unity of Nigeria.
In
his address, the Convener of Imo Progressives Movement (IPM), Hon Eugene
Dibiagwu said that the essence of the formation of the organization is to
support the Governor’s reelection through quality political education, to
identify successes in governance and how to inspire people to vote in the right
direction.
Also,
he said the idea was to stop persistent campaigns of calumny targeted at
destroying the legacies of the Governor and to ensure that the retrogressive
kind of politics is forever destroyed in Imo State, noting that "Imo
politics must be issue-based, refined, result-oriented and morally
astute."
Again,
he informed the mammoth crowd that the "political platform cuts across
diverse political interest with a defined mandate to support and facilitate the
reelection of Governor Hope Uzodimma."
"Imo
Progressive Movement are working with the other similar organisations as
fishers of voters and supporters and promoters for the reelection Governor Hope
Uzodimma in the November 11 2023 governorship election in Imo State," he
said adding that the IPM remains the eternal compass as they surgeon together
for the Governor of Imo State.
In
his remarks, the Chairman of the occasion, Dr Ikedi Ohakim, a former Governor
of Imo State, described the inauguration and campaign flag-off as "the
grand finale of all endorsements and campaigns."
He
commended the Governor for his good works that have made the work of those
following and campaigning for him easy and seamless and informed that "the
IPM is made of over 40 supports groups."
He
reminded the gathering that the Charter of Equity is real and cannot implement
itself "but through somebody and that person for now is Governor Hope
Uzodimma."
He
used the opportunity to caution against scuttling the good intentions of the
Charter of Equity.
Introducing
the essence of Imo Progressives Movement, the Director General, Comrade
Jeff Nwoha said that the different groups, after considering all options to the
stake at the Douglas House, narrowed down their choice to Governor Uzodimma
"considering his fairness, developmental strides, infrastructural
development, youth empowerment and all inclusive administration."
He
said they all decided to endorse him as one and only governorship candidate for
the November, 11 2023 elections and promised that the movement will continue
until the mandate is achieved.
The
event was attended by key stakeholders in the Imo State politics.
